Preparation
-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). Position a rack in the center.
- In a large bowl, add ground beef, breadcrumbs, chopped onion, minced garlic, egg, salt, pepper, and Italian seasoning. Mix gently until evenly combined.
- Shape the mixture into a rectangular loaf about 8–9 inches long and place in a shallow baking dish or loaf pan, seam-side down.
- In a small bowl, whisk together ketchup, brown sugar, and Worcestershire sauce until smooth. Spoon the glaze over the meatloaf.
Baking
- Bake for approximately 1 hour until the internal temperature reaches 160°F (70°C). Tent loosely with foil if the glaze darkens too much.
- Remove from the oven and let the meatloaf rest for 10 minutes before slicing.

Notes
For gluten-free, use gluten-free breadcrumbs. For a lighter loaf, consider using ground turkey or chicken with added olive oil. Flavor variations include adding cheese or herbs.
